The daughter of late former Oyo State Governor, Adebayo Alao-Akala, has filed a legal request at the Oyo State High Court in Ibadan seeking the exhumation of her father’s remains for a DNA test. The move is aimed at confirming the biological relationship between her and some of her siblings amid an ongoing property dispute within the family.
Identified as Oyindamola Alao-Akala, the daughter is pressing for a paternity test to resolve doubts about lineage, which have reportedly fueled disagreements over inheritance. In the court documents, she claimed that resolving the DNA issue is crucial to determining rightful heirs in light of the late governor’s estate division.
The legal action has stirred public interest, given the high-profile nature of the Alao-Akala family and the sensitive cultural implications of exhuming a deceased loved one.
